§ 32-39-2-11 — Disclosure of digital assets to guardian of protected person
Indiana·Title 32 PROPERTY·Art. 39 REVISED UNIFORM FIDUCIARY ACCESS TO·Ch. 2 Fiduciary's Access to Digital Assets
(a)After an opportunity for a hearing under
IC 29-3, a court may grant a guardian access to the digital assets of the
protected person.
